After a week of uncertainty over certain teams finances, it was back to business as usual for the teams – on the field.

And here’s five things we learned:

  1. The Melborg Giants’ defence is stout. Can’t run, can’t pass. Eeek! Coles  and Franklin are beasts!
  2. The defending champions, Adelphia Phoenix are wobbling. With Marshall Knight out injured, the team is looking a bit thin on the ground- and the defence is seemingly very suspect. That decisive week one win seems a long time ago.
  3. Slater-to-Slater works! Rookie QB Zack is finding his namesake Seth, and there have been biiiiig gains. Teams are going to have to double up on Seth, methinks.
  4. Ballymore, National Conference Champions last year, are finding the going tough this year. Teams have locked down their ground game, forcing Mills to pass more. The Tigers’ defence is also needing a few tweaks, as holes are appearing. Not the force they were in 2015-16.
  5. Number one draft pick, Panthers’ QB Kelvin Stewart needs some people to hold onto the ball. There were six dropped passes this weekend. If he can find his go-to receiver, they could catch on fire.
